Private ADHD assessments typically include a series of meetings with psychiatrists. It is usually a 45 to 90-minute discussion, where the doctor will evaluate your mental health and your family history. A physical exam and cognitive test might be conducted. Additionally, you'll be asked to complete the questionnaire.

During the appointment the psychiatrist will ask you about your current symptoms. They will determine if the symptoms are significant enough to warrant treatment. You'll be asked to provide evidence, such as school records and medical records. It can be a lengthy procedure, but it's essential to ensure that all the information you provide is correct.

The private assessment process consists of a series of interviews with a psychiatrist, although you could also have a psychologist or specialist nurse assess you. Only healthcare professionals who are certified by the NHS can identify ADHD officially in the UK. The assessment may be conducted in person or via the phone or via the internet, and can take 45 to 90 minutes. During the interview you will be asked to evaluate your symptoms in a variety of situations and social settings. You will be asked to provide examples of how ADHD symptoms have affected your life. You can have an adult friend or family member with you to provide assistance, but it is not required.

Depending on the provider you select, you might be asked to bring the referral letter of your GP. However, this isn't always the case, because every private assessment service has its own policy regarding this. You can request a shared-care agreement with your GP in certain cases following your private ADHD evaluation. This will enable them to prescribe medication through the NHS.
